加载中...
焊接工艺被广泛应用于汽车、电子、航空航天等行业,不少企业已经开始用自动化的焊接机器人来取代传统的人工焊接。机器人精确、高效的操作不仅能提高焊接质量和效率,还能减少人为因素带来的错误和安全隐患。本文将重点介绍焊接机器人编程与操作。
了解焊接机器人的组成是对其进行编程和操作的前提。焊接机器人通常由机械臂、控制系统、焊接设备和传感器组成。机械臂是焊接机器人的核心部件,通常采用多自由度结构。控制系统则负责指挥和监控机器人的运动和操作,焊接设备用于完成焊接工作,而传感器可用于检测焊接过程中的温度、距离等参数。
焊接机器人的编程可以分为离线编程和在线编程两种方式,操作也不一样,具体如下:
一、离线编程
离线编程是通过专门的机器人编程软件,在计算机上进行机器人程序的编写和调试,这种方法相对较为灵活和高效。
1、创建工作区域
通过机器人编程软件创建一个与实际工作区域相对应的虚拟工作区域,该工作区域可以完全模拟实际焊接环境。
2、定义焊接任务
在虚拟工作区域中,使用机器人编程软件的图形化界面,定义焊接任务的轨迹和动作。可以通过拖拽、绘制等操作设置机器人的运动轨迹、动作参数和焊接参数。
3、优化程序
通过机器人编程软件提供的分析和优化功能,对编写的焊接程序进行验证和调整,确保机器人能够正确、高效地执行焊接任务。
4、导出程序
完成程序编写后,将程序导出到机器人控制系统中,以便机器人能够执行这些指令和动作。
二、在线编程
在线编程是利用机器人控制系统提供的编程界面和语言,在机器人实际操作现场进行程序的创建和调试,对编程人员的技术要求相对较高。在线编程的步骤如下:
1、连接控制系统
将编程设备连接到机器人控制系统,建立起控制器与编程设备之间的通信。
2、创建程序
使用机器人控制系统提供的编程语言,编写机器人的运动轨迹、动作和焊接参数等相关指令。编程语言可以是类似于g代码的文本形式,也可以是与机器人控制系统特定的脚本语言。
3、调试程序
通过在控制界面上观察机器人的运动轨迹、传感器反馈等信息,对编写的程序进行调试和优化,确保机器人能够正确地执行焊接任务。
4、存储和执行:将编写好的程序存储到机器人控制系统中,并在需要时调用并执行这些程序。可以通过手动操作或者与传感器等设备的集成,让机器人实现自动化的焊接操作。
综上所述,焊接机器人编程与操作是企业在自动化生产过程中必须掌握的关键技能。在进行焊接机器人编程与操作前需要先了解焊接机器人的组成,然后根据具体的焊接需求来选择离线编程或在线编程,再按照步骤操作机器人。